In the 2020s, average male height in Haiti stands at 171 cm — ranking #91 of 157 countries. In 1900 it was 163 cm. (Source: NCD-RisC, compiled by MYRIAD)

The historical trajectory reveals a long, gradual ascent. During the 1800s estimate 162, the mean height moved incrementally until it reached 1900 163. Throughout the twentieth century, the pace of change quickened, climbing from 165 in the 1950s to 170 in the 2000s. Today, the average male height in Haiti stands at 171 cm, ranking #91 of 157 countries. While the 2020s shows a stable baseline, current models suggest a measured climb to a 2100s projection 173.4, reflecting the ongoing complexities of global health trends.

Decade by decade
| Decade | Average Male Height (cm) |
|---|---|
| 1800s estimate | 162 |
| 1810s estimate | 162.1 |
| 1820s estimate | 162.2 |
| 1830s estimate | 162.3 |
| 1840s estimate | 162.4 |
| 1850s estimate | 162.5 |
| 1860s estimate | 162.6 |
| 1870s estimate | 162.7 |
| 1880s estimate | 162.8 |
| 1890s estimate | 162.9 |
| 1900s estimate | 163 |
| 1910s estimate | 163.4 |
| 1920s estimate | 163.8 |
| 1930s estimate | 164.2 |
| 1940s estimate | 164.6 |
| 1950s | 165 |
| 1960s | 166 |
| 1970s | 167 |
| 1980s | 168 |
| 1990s | 169 |
| 2000s | 170 |
| 2010s | 170.5 |
| 2020s | 171 |
| 2030s projection | 171.3 |
| 2040s projection | 171.6 |
| 2050s projection | 171.9 |
| 2060s projection | 172.2 |
| 2070s projection | 172.5 |
| 2080s projection | 172.8 |
| 2090s projection | 173.1 |
| 2100s projection | 173.4 |
